New Florida Heart Law Highlights the Importance of EKG Screenings for Student-Athletes

julio 09, 2026 – Starting with the 2026-2027 school year, Florida’s Second Chance Act will require many high school student-athletes to complete a one-time electrocardiogram, or EKG, before participating in sports governed by the Florida High School Athletic Association (FHSAA). The new requirement is intended to help detect hidden heart conditions that may increase a young athlete’s risk for sudden cardiac arrest.
